A Bachelor of Physiotherapy course at MNR University is a 4.5-year course at the undergraduate level. Additionally, the university offers internships during the programme. Further, the courses are divided into nine semesters, and each semester contains a duration of six months. Some of the subjects usually offered in BPT courses are anatomy, physiology, biochemistry, exercise therapy, etc.

The eligibility requirements for admission to the BPT course at MNR University are that candidates must complete their Class 12 with the following subjects: English, Physics, Chemistry, and Biology (Botany and Zoology). Moreover, candidates who have completed their vocational physiotherapy at the Class 12 level are also eligible to apply.
Most importantly, before applying, the candidate should have reached the age of 17 years on or before 31st December of the year of admission.
